Convexella is a genus of corals belonging to the family Primnoidae, first described by Frederick Bayer in 1996.

Species from WoRMS: Convexella divergens Convexella jungerseni Convexella krampi Convexella magelhaenica Convexella murrayi and from the Australian Faunal Directory: Convexella vanhoeffeni ==References==
